At a former airline i used to work for in the late 80' s we had a captain who insisted on not being disturbed on night flights (ie no visits - poor FO ) , as he would always sleep - all sector .
Even on a LGW-PMI. (2 hours).

He had a long drive in from the west country, and i guess thats the reason he always demanded this.

However, 3 years on , sadly we were all informed that he had died instantly in a night time motorway crash .
He was obviously having the best of both worlds in his own mind, but also made his fo's suffer because of it (as nobody was allowed in the flight deck) , and then surely paid the highest price himself.....
